Sample rake file for poplating a development database.
namespace :app do
desc "Ensures that the reset task only happens in development,
not the production environment"
task ensure_development_environment: :environment do
if Rails.env.production?
raise "Rake tasks aborted - you are running a production environment.\n
(You are requesting that the production database is dropped!)"
end
end
desc "Resets database and populates with seed and development data"
task :reset => %w[ ensure_development_environment db:drop
db:create db:migrate db:seed app:populate ]
